A Teen “Winter Thing”

About 130 teens and 25 adults attended the 8th annual “Winter Thing” last weekend sponsored by the DelMarVa Baptist Fellowship. Teens arrived at Evangel Baptist Church in Hagerstown, Maryland, on Friday evening for a time of praise and worship before a message by missionary Ron Onks from Australia, who spoke on the Ten Commandments.

After the message, the teens ate pizza and split up for their choice of activities. Some went to a local farm to play paintball, while others stayed in the gym for a 3-on-3 basketball tournament. Some chose to hang out at the church and play board games, volleyball, or hockey, or just to socialize. The groups came back together around 2:00 a.m. for a few hours sleep before a hearty breakfast at 7:00. Breakfast was followed by another speaking session before the teens were taken to the Whitetail Ski Resort in Mercersburg, Pennsylvania, for snow tubing. The “Winter Thing” was started by area youth pastors as an opportunity for teens to be together, have fun, grow in their spiritual lives, and invite their unsaved friends to hear the gospel.
